WebThe UK’s birds of prey come in a huge variety of shapes and sizes: Hawks and eagles: medium to very large; hooked bills; rounded or broad wings; sharp talons; tend to soar. … WebHawks include the bird-eating hawks such as the sparrowhawk, with broad, rounded wings and long, slender tails. Buzzards are mostly larger, longer-winged, substantial birds, which use broad wings for soaring. WebOxwich Bay. Oxwich Bay (SA3 1LS) is a 2.5 mile sweep of coastline on southern Gower, flanked by two headlands. The beach sits alongside the wetlands and forest of Oxwich Nature Reserve which provides a rich variety of habitats for plants and wildlife. Due to the chalky environment in the dunes, you’ll see uncommon wildflowers such as orchids.
